    Q:   How much GATE score is required for NIT Kurukshetra M.Tech admission?
    A: 

    GATE CCMT cutoff was concluded after Round 6 for NIT Kurukshetra M.Tech admission. As per the NIT Kurukshetra cutoff, the last round closing rank for MTech ranged between 434 and 483, among which Computer Engineering (Cyber Security) was the most competitive specialisation. During the NIT Kurukshetra cutoff, the Round 1 closing rank for MTech in CE (Cyber Security) stood at 513 for the General AI category students. Considering the Round 1 and the Last Round closing ranks, candidates seeking admission to the NIT Kurukshetra MTech course must secure a rank between 400 and 550 for the General All India category students. 

    Candidates can refer to the table given below to check out the NIT Kurukshetra last round closing ranks for all the MTech specialisations: 

    CourseRanks
    M.Tech. in Computer Engineering442
    M.Tech. in Computer Engineering (Cyber Security)434
    M.Tech. in Control System372
    M.Tech. in Communication Systems368
    M.Tech. in Embedded Systems Design413
    M.Tech. in Power Electronics and Drives350
    M.Tech. in Power System424
    M.Tech. in Machine Design353
    M.Tech. in Transportation Engineering357
    M.Tech. in VLSI Design483
    M.Tech. in Geotechnical Engineering374

    Q:   What is the cutoff for NIT Kurukshetra BTech in Information Technology?
    A: 

    NIT Kurukshetra cutoff 2023 has been released for the academic year 2023-24 for BTech admission. As per NIT Kurukshetra JEE Main cutoff 2023, the last round closing rank for BTech in IT was 10824 for General All India category students. In comparison, the last round closing rank for BTech in IT was 10891 in 2022 and 8274 in 2021. Therefore, NIT Kurukshetra has witnessed fluctuating trends in its cutoff for BTech in IT over the past three years.

    Here are the cutoff ranks for BTech in Information Technology at NIT Kurukshetra for the General category for the past three years:

    • 2023: 10824
    • 2022: 10891
    • 2021: 8274

    Good college with decent placements. Our campus is large and beautiful.
    Placements: Placements are good. Overall, placements in the department are average. Students can find jobs, training, or internships in different core and non-core companies. In the year 2022 placements, more than 70% of students got placed. The average package ranges between 6 LPA - 6.5 LPA. The highest salary is more than 10 LPA (according to college website).
    Infrastructure: I personally like the infrastructure of NIT Kurukshetra. Labs are not so modified but still all equipment and machines are available. You can use it anytime with supervisors. Classrooms are good not so big but it's satisfactory. I genuinely like the hostel structure and it is well-maintained.
    Faculty: There are shortage of faculty members in our department. Those who are available are experienced and they have good knowledge of their subjects. One of faculty members Parveen Aggarwal sir, I personally like their teaching style, he is a fantastic teacher. Different clubs are there and you can join them. Exams are moderate, not so hard. You can pass easily by studying for 2-3 weeks, if your concepts are strong and you understand them properly during classes.
    Other: I like campus of NIT Kurukshetra. It's full green campus and it is a large campus. All ground facilities are available, and you can access them easily. Hospital facility is also available on campus. Guest house, eco park, eco track, OAT, swimming pool, and gym are also available in college. Fully satisfied with campus life and college campus. I am not so much integrated into extra curricular but there are many events on a weekly or monthly basis.

    I am satisfied because of the helping nature of the faculty and good placements in 2022.
    Placements: More than 60% of students in our course were placed in various MNCs. The highest package was 21.00 LPA, the minimum was 6.4 LPA, and the average was 7.5 LPA. Top recruiting companies were L & T, Azure Power, ICF, etc. Top roles offered were assistant manager, PGET, and analyst in the companies. Two of the 25 students received internships from DST and CSIR, which are the agencies of the government of India.
    Infrastructure: The department is accessible 24x7 day or night with permission. There is a high-speed LAN connection with 24x7 access to the library. The department provides user-friendly labs that are accessible easily. The hostel is no less than a 3-star hotel. Rooms are spacious and have an air conditioner. The mess provides good quality food. Other facilities such as sports and games are also good, with a sports complex, an indoor badminton hall, and an air-conditioned gymnasium.
    Faculty: Teachers are very helpful by nature and are ready to help at any time. All faculty members are highly qualified and knowledgeable, with a minimum of 8 years of experience. The learning environment is good. The course curriculum is on par with the course, but it does not make us industry-ready because of a slight lack of practical environment in the course. Semester exams are not so tough, but they require the application of the studies that a student will undergo.

    Infrastructure and student culture is good.Lot of free time for any activities and competitive exams
    Placements: 20% placed ( internship) last year with average package of 6 LPA. 5 people from our batch got selected in Toshiba in 2018. On an average placements for M.Tech is okay not very good. Placements are very good for CS and IT and packages are also very high. But the scenario is not same for other branches. In M.Tech people mainly focus on psu's and ese exams.
    Infrastructure: Hostel is very good but mess food is not up to the mark. Medical, sports facilities are good. Hostels and campuses including libraries have free Wi-Fi services and it can be accessed at any time. Hostel facilities are very good like lifts are provided remote controlled fans are there and lights have sensors which saves electricity. Department is good but some classes don't have AC so it becomes very hot and difficult to manage in summers.
    Faculty: Except few rest of faculty members are good. But curriculum needs to be more industry based so that students become employable. M.Tech placements are very bad because of this. In PE curriculum some aged teachers don't teach at all and simply leave it to students to pass the exam. Some faculty members especially those who are young put lot of effort to make things easier for students. Not much attention is given to M.Tech students compared to B.Tech. Even there was no proper orientation for us and nothing was told about internships and placements.
    Other: Power electronics is the future. Everywhere we need energy conversion techniques in simpler ways and low cost. Curriculum needs to be a bit more industry based and we should be thought the real applications of the theoretical concepts.

    Q:   What is campus life like at NIT Kurukshetra?
    A: 

    NIT Kurukshetra campus spreads over 300 acres. It has been divided into three functional sectors: the instructional sector, the residential sector for the employees, and the residential sector for the students (hostels). Students can find lodging in hostels because they are residential institutions. The MTech students are accommodated in PG hostels. NIT Kurukshetra has a very spacious library with a good collection of documents, including text and reference books, video cassettes, CD-ROMs, and many print and online journals and books. The infrastructure facilities include eight blocks and a workshop. Each block has offices for the staff, lecture halls, tutorial rooms, and various laboratories.

    Q:   How many marks do I need to score to get into NIT Kurukshetra for an M.Tech (Design) in the GATE?
    A: 

    NIT Kurukshetra has concluded its cutoff seat allotment rounds with the release of Round 6 cutoffs. NIT Kurukshetra cutoff 2024 spanned from 350 to 523 for General AI category candidates. NIT Kurukshetra has offered two design related courses: M.Tech. in Machine Design and M.Tech. in VLSI Design. As per the NIT Kurukshetra MTech cutoff 2024, the Last Round score for MTech in Machine Design and MTech in VLSI Design concluded at 372 and 494. So, candidates aspiring to get into design related MTech course must target a score of 500 out of 1000 to get into NIT Kurukshetra for MTech (Design) courses.
